Become a Teacher

Why Teach with All-in-One lasses?

✔️ Earn Well

A surprisingly high earning potential with predictability and control in your hands!

✔️ Find Purpose

Contribute to someone's life by sharing knowledge and experience pure joy of giving!

✔️ Awesome Community

Be a part of a large teaching community, make friends and learn from each other!

✔️ Anytime Anywhere

Connect with your students from wherever you are and whenever you want.

✔️ Great Connections, Beautiful Stories

Connect with students from all over the country and create heart-warming learning stories!

Expectations from a Teacher on All-in-one Classes

✔️ Creative Content

Someone who deeps dive in content and bring interesting ways for different types of Learners to learn

✔️ Dedicated and Passionate

Someone who belongs to Teaching and does everything to make it fun and productive for Learners and their Parents

✔️ Consistently Available

Minimum 3 Hours of Daily Availability on vedantu between 4-10 PM IST, consistently

✔️ Loves to follow Processes

Vedantu expects our Teachers to follow certain processes to ensure excellent User Experience, we love to work as a team with our Teachers

✔️ Willing to learn and grow

Vedantu organises excellent Trainings and certifications for our Teachers frequently, we love to see our Teachers growing.

The Process

✔️ Apply as Teacher

Apply by sending profile to

✔️ Initial Screening

Our experts will screen the best profiles.

✔️ Teaching Demo

Pick a topic of your choice and give a teaching demo to our experts.

✔️ Teacher On-Boarding & Training

Once selected, documentation and profile creation will be done, followed by training and induction webinar.

✔️ First Online Session

Once you attend the webinar, you will be listed as a teacher and will get your first online session in no time.

Earning Potential

✔️ from minimum ₹ 15,000+ per month @ 4h/day upto ₹ 35,000+ per month for full time.